  2. Wow looks like April 2nd is going to be a good day!!! How's everyone doing with their pre op diet? I'm allowed 4 protein shakes a day, sugar free jello and popsicles and a 1/2 cup of non starchy veggies. The first few days were rough but now I'm in the home stretch ...only 2 days of work left and my journey begins!

Hi All...I started my liver reduction diet yesterday...4 protein shakes a day sf jello and sf popsicles along with 1/2 cup of non starchy veg...this is tough, everywhere I look there's a pic of food...I feel achy and have a headache but I guess that's normal...ugh only 8 more days to go, I get sleeved on the 2nd!
